Source: WordNet (r) 3.0 (2006)

	Db
    n 1: a transuranic element [syn: dubnium, Db, hahnium,
         element 105, atomic number 105]
    2: a logarithmic unit of sound intensity; 10 times the logarithm
       of the ratio of the sound intensity to some reference
       intensity [syn: decibel, dB]

Source: The Free On-line Dictionary of Computing (26 July 2010)

	database
DB

   1.  One or more large structured sets of persistent
   data, usually associated with software to update and query
   the data.  A simple database might be a single file containing
   many records, each of which contains the same set of
   fields where each field is a certain fixed width.

   A database is one component of a database management system.

   See also ANSI/SPARC Architecture, atomic, blob, data
   definition language, deductive database, distributed
   database, fourth generation language, functional
   database, object-oriented database, relational database.

   2.  A collection of nodes managed and stored in
   one place and all accessible via the same server.  Links
   outside this are "external", and those inside are "internal".

   On the World-Wide Web this is called a website.

   3. All the facts and rules comprising a logic programming
   program.
